scope of support

Grammar usage guide and real-world examples

USAGE SUMMARY

The phrase "scope of support"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used to describe the extent or range of assistance provided in a particular context, such as customer service or project management. Example: "Before we proceed, let's clarify the scope of support that our team can offer during the implementation phase."

FAQs

How can I use "scope of support" in a sentence?

You can use "scope of support" to define the extent of assistance provided in a project or service. For example, "The "scope of support" includes technical assistance and troubleshooting for the first year."

What are some alternatives to "scope of support"?

Alternatives include "range of aid", "extent of assistance", or "limits of support", depending on the specific nuance you wish to convey.

Which is more appropriate, "scope of support" or "level of support"?

"Scope of support" refers to the breadth or extent of assistance, while "level of support" refers to the intensity or quality of assistance. The choice depends on whether you are emphasizing range or intensity.

How does "scope of support" differ from "terms of support"?

"Scope of support" outlines what is included in the assistance, whereas "terms of support" details the conditions and agreements associated with that assistance.
